Brentford boss gives prediction that Bristol City fans will love

Thomas Frank says he thinks Bristol City will make the play-offs this season.

The Robins make the trip to Frank's Brentford side tomorrow evening after a solid start to the season that sees them sat eighth in the table.

Three draws in their last four games has proved a source of frustration for the Robins, who have not lost since the opening game of the season.

However, after City finished eighth last season, Frank says he can see the Robins breaking into the play-offs this year.

He said: "It is impressive what they have done so far; they look extremely solid.

"They are unbeaten away from home.

"Last year they finished eighth so they must think about taking that step into the top six.

"I think they could be up there."

The Bees currently sit 14th in the Championship but have improved after a sluggish start to the season.

On Sunday, they recorded a 3-1 win over Barnsley thanks to a hat-trick from Ollie Watkins, a player Bristol City had previously looked into signing when the attacker was at Exeter City.

It means they are currently two games unbeaten, and Frank wants to see them build on this.

He said: "I am pleased with the performance on Sunday, the first 20 minutes wasn't top but if teams think in this league that you can go and batter teams for 90 minutes every single game they are wrong.

"Every teams wants momentum or this run of games where you feel you are on track.

"We want to do everything we can to continue but Bristol City also want to continue their unbeaten run.

"We have a big belief that we are getting closer and closer to the level that we can play at.

"We will only get more solid and better."
